SOUTH PHILADELPHIA (WPVI) -- Philadelphia Water Department crews continue to deal with water main breaks.

They reported to one Sunday night on the 2500 block of Montrose Street in South Philadelphia.

Residents say it started as a small bubble of water and became a steady stream.

Part of the street buckled.

The Water Department was out overnight to shut off the water.
